ITDE 401
Interdisciplinary Engineering Capstone Design I
Texas A&M University · UGRD · Fall 2026
1 section
Catalog description
Credits 3. 2 Lecture Hours. 3 Lab Hours. Instruction and practice in the design process applied to an interdisciplinary design project including establish the customer need; determination of requirements in terms of function, what, and performance, how well; development of alternative design concepts; performance of trade-off studies among performance, cost and schedule; embodiment and detail design; iteration of the above steps; major interdisciplinary design project. Prerequisite: Grade of C or better in ITDE 301 ; senior classification; approval of instructor.
